Interest in hybrid materials has grown substantially as researchers recognize that the ability to tailor the organization of organic/inorganic composites at nanometer length scales provides access to materials with properties nonlinearly related to the bulk properties of the individual components. Efforts to tailor nanostructure through the design, synthesis and processing of nanocomponents and the investigation of intermediate and final properties have intensified, driven in part by the roadmap that guides miniaturization in the electronics and photonics industries. This book creates a forum for researchers involved in the synthesis, characterization, processing and properties analysis of organic/inorganic hybrid materials to develop ideas and points of view. Topics include: well-defined nanobuilding blocks-precursors for hybrids; strategies to functional lamellar hybrid materials; chemical strategies for the design of new hybrids; biomaterials, biogels and biomimetic approaches of materials; templated growth to nano/meso/macrostructured hybrid materials; advanced processing for hybrid materials; processing and properties of functional hybrids (optical, electrical and mechanical) and properties of hybrids (optical, electrical, mechanical and catalysis).

This book follows up an Advanced Research Workshop dedicated to the subject of adsorption. It presents an up-to-date review of the latest achievements in the synthesis, characterization and applications of hybrid organic-inorganic materials and of carbon and combined adsorbents. The modeling of the adsorption process, including the simulation of carbon masks used for both civil and military protection purposes is also addressed. Includes applications in environmental, military and post-disaster situations.

Multiphase polymeric systems include a wide range of materials such as composites, blends, alloys, gels, and interpenetrating polymer networks (IPNs). A one-stop reference on multiphase polymer systems, this book fully covers the preparation, properties, and applications of advanced multiphase systems from macro to nano scales. Edited by well-respected academics in the field of multiphase polymer systems, the book includes contributions from leading international experts. An essential resource for plastic and rubber technologists, filler specialists and researchers in fields studying thermal and electrical properties.
